Islamic group told to 'read the Koran'

Thailand's prime minister angrily told the Saudi Arabia-based Organization of Islamic Conference (OIC) to "read the Koran" before criticizing his crackdown on Muslim terrorists in the south, where more than 1,000 people have died. "I would like him to read the Koran, which stated clearly that all Muslims, regardless where they live, must respect the law of that land," Prime Minister Thaksin Shinawatra said yesterday, in remarks aimed at OIC Secretary-General Ekmeleddin Ihsanoglu.

The New Space Race & US Intel Caught Napping (Again!)

China and Russia Challenging Space Leadership of the United States

In yet another case of the United States Intelligence community?s failure to recognize the world around them has been revealed due to recent developments in space.
One day we may wake up and realize that with little warning China has launched a precursor un-crewed earth orbital rendezvous EOR lunar circumnavigation mission. To be promptly followed by a manned lunar circumnavigation. After that a lunar orbital mission is quite possible, because once the LM-5 booster becomes operational after 2010, the Shenzhou spacecraft has an already built in design for earth orbit and can also orbit the moon. It could with proper equipment also support a manned lunar landing mission either through EOR or through the introduction of a new booster beyond the capability of the LM-5 which they have only in the last few days hinted at as required after the next Five Year Plan.
